Where can I see/change the IP address/name of the EAS in a client?
Currently AMS/EAS server IP/DNS can be changed in avast5.ini file only. There is no field in GUI.
You have actually two ways how to change it:
1 - If u know that server IP is going to be changed, set a new AMS/EAS IP address under Computer catalog → Communication and apply it to the clients. This way server IP will be modified in avast5.ini on all selected clients.
2 - If server IP has been changed, you have to change/specify new IP of your server manually in avast5.ini.
